This smoothly plied, light-fingering-weight yarn is spun from Malabrigo’s luxuriously soft Uruguayan Merino wool and treated to be machine washable for easy care. Don’t be fooled by the name—while it’s certainly a treat for the feet, this delightful yarn is also a favorite for lightweight garments, shawls, and scarves, in a gorgeous range of semi-solid and multi-colored shades. Malabrigo Sock’s next-to-skin-soft, machine-washable wool means it’s easy to take care of and to wear, making it a great choice for colorful children’s and baby items!

Yarn Details

  • Light fingering weight
  • 100% Uruguyan Merino wool
  • 440 yards (402 meters) per 100-gram skein
  • US #1-3 (2.25-3.25mm) needles or C/2-E/4 (2.75-3.5mm) crochet hook
  • 32 stitches = 4”
  • Machine or hand wash, dry flat

Tip: When working with kettle-dyed yarns, be sure to purchase enough yarn at one time to complete your project, since dye lots may vary from bag to bag and skeins may vary even within the same bag of yarn. To ensure even color distribution, work from two balls of yarn at once, alternating rows or rounds.

Tip: When stitching socks in a yarn that’s 100% wool, we recommend reinforcing toes and heels with a nylon or other synthetic thread. We carry Jawoll Reinforcement Bobbins in store ($1.75, various colors).
